Masik Shivratri on May 15, 2026: Seek blessings of Lord Shiva by performing these sacred rituals

Masik Shivratri is the sacred day dedicated to Lord Shiva. The day holds a great religious and spiritual significance among Hindus. Shivratri falls every month and devotees of Lord Shiva worship him with devotion and purity. The day is considered as an extremely auspicious day seek blessings of Lord Shiva. Devotees observe fast from dawn to dusk and offer their sincere prayers to Lord Mahadev and chant various sacred mantras dedicated to Mahadev. This month, Masik Shivratri is going to be observed on Chaturdashi tithi of krishna paksha in the month of Jyeshtha i.e., May 15, 2026.

Masik Shivratri 2026: Date and Time

Chaturdashi Tithi Begins – May 15, 2026 – 08:31 AMChaturdashi Tithi Ends – May 16, 2026 – 05:11 AMNishitha Kaal – 11:57 PM to 12:38 AM, May 16

Masik Shivratri May 2026: Significance

Masik Shivratri is holds a great religious and spiritual significance among Hindus. The day is observed every month on the Krishna Paksha Chaturdashi. Lord Shiva is worshipped on this auspicious day and devotees appease him by following various puja rituals and following spiritual activities. People, who worship Lord Shiva are advised to get engaged in various puja rituals on this specific day. Lord Shiva grants all the wishes of his devotees, who worship him with devotion. He removes all the obstacles from your life. Unmarried people also observe this fast to receive marital harmony in life while married couples worship him for the well being of their families. Masik Shivratri is observed every month on the Krishna Paksha Chaturdashi.

Rituals to Follow on Masik Shivratri:

1. Observe fast

Devotees observe a fast from dawn to dusk. Some devotees observe fast by having fruits and some devotees observe fast by having one time meal. They can eat normal sattvik food and they should avoid tamasik food.

2. Perform Abhishekam

Devotees are advised to visit Shiva temple and perform abhishekam to Shivalingam by offering five sacred items such as milk, curd, honey, sugar powder and ghee.

3. Chant Mantra

Mantra chanting is one of the most powerful ways to appease Lord Shiva and they should chant “Om Namah Shivaye” and “Maha Mrityunjaya Mantra” to seek spiritual blessings.

4. Recite Shiva Chalisa

Shiva Chalisa is the sacred book dedicated to Lord Shiva so one must spend their day reading the holy book.
